One Wonderful Night is a lost[1] 1914 American silent mystery drama film starring Francis X. Bushman and Beverly Bayne, at the time a romantic screen couple. It was produced by the Chicago-based Essanay Studios.[2][3]

The same story was later filmed in 1922 at Universal with Herbert Rawlinson.

Reception

Motion Picture News reviewer C.J. Verhalen felt very positive about the film, calling it "something extraordinary." The reviewer said Francis X. Bushman's acting was some of his best, the production was "in harmony with the story," and praised the story as being "interesting throughout."[4]
